#71d4d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71d4d0 is composed of 44.3% red, 83.1%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 177.6 degrees, a saturation of 53.5% and a lightness of 63.7%. #71d4d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00a9a1.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#71d4d0 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an.
#71d4d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71d4d0 has RGB values of R:113, G:212,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 7460048.
